McDonald's and clothing enthusiasts will be pleased with the fast food chain's new line of limited edition merchandise.

Themed around the Big Mac, McDonald's joined Japanese brand Beams to produce a line of merchandise that fans have actually found to be pretty stylish. The items include tote bags, baseball caps, T-shirts, and iPhone cases — all decorated with burgers.

At 3,900 yen per item, each piece of merchandise would cost about $35 on Japanese online retailer Rakuten, which ships internationally. The collection is selling quickly because only 300 of each item is available.

Along with the collection, consumers can buy jars of McDonald's popular Big Mac sauce for 1,900 yen, or about $17. Proceeds from all sales will go to the Ronald McDonald House.
